Command Magic: When Vanilla Falls Short

If there were a legitimate way to enchant the Eye in the game — I’d be the first to write a guide! But here comes our beloved creative magic: commands! After some thought, I decided to give myself an enchanted Eye using /give @p minecraft:ender_eye{Enchantments:[{id:"minecraft:unbreaking",lvl:3}]} — it looks impressive, shimmers, and sparkles in the inventory like a jewel! My heart rejoiced: here it is, the Eye of my dreams! “This was something else”, honestly — it felt like I had broken the game!

The Experiment Begins: Hope vs Reality

I made myself a whole stack of enchanted Eyes and started throwing them like a true ender-mage traveler. Each throw — a mini-mystery: will “Unbreaking” work or not? It seemed like it should, after all, the command worked… But reality crept in quietly. Sometimes the enchanted Eye flies to the horizon, other times it disappears as usual. Like in a lab, I counted: out of 30 throws, exactly 6 broke. Hmm, exactly 20% — the standard chance in Minecraft without any cheats or magic.

Final Verdict: Break Chance Doesn’t Change!

The ending is predictable: whether you enchant it or not — the Eye of Ender still breaks easily. Just as intended — the game won’t let either a regular player or a command-savvy experimenter relax. But it was worth testing — now I’m personally convinced and laughing with you.
